zoukankan      html  css  js  c++  java
  • Linux环境使用Docker安装GitLab

    系统环境:

    CentOS 7.6 64位(同样适用于Ubuntu)

    安装步骤:

    1.创建文件夹

     /home/docker/gitlab/etc

     /home/docker/gitlab/log

     /home/docker/gitlab/data

    2.下载镜像并用外部匿名卷挂载数据

    $ docker run

                 --detach

                --publish 8090:8090

               --publish 8091:22

              --name gitlab

              --restart always

              -v /home/docker/gitlab/etc:/etc/gitlab -v /home/docker/gitlab/log:/var/log/gitlab -v /home/docker/gitlab/data:/var/opt/gitlab

             gitlab/gitlab-ce:12.5.0-ce.0

    3.配置主机名

    $ vim /home/docker/gitlab/etc/gitlab.rb

    external_url 'http://服务器IP:8090'

    gitlab_rails['gitlab_shell_ssh_port'] = 8091

    4.重启gitlab

    $ docker restart gitlab

    5.查看docker gitlab容器状态

    $ docker ps

     状态为“healthy” 代表已经启动起来

     6.浏览器访问gitlab

     浏览器输入地址:http://服务器IP:8090

     默认用户名为root,首次访问需要设置root的密码

    7.新建项目测试

  • 相关阅读:
    csu 1965
    csu 1947 三分
    Codeforces 336C 0-1背包
    POJ 1743 后缀数组
    POJ 2774 后缀数组
    UVA 12333 大数,字典树
    POJ 2942 圆桌骑士
    POJ 1503 大整数
    POJ 2342 树的最大独立集
    POJ 3088 斯特林
  • 原文地址:https://www.cnblogs.com/zhizu2/p/11940733.html
Copyright © 2011-2022 走看看